Transaction 3ef71cbbd5a2f197e08a493373bcb17a4e05623e5158eb6f919e58e503f9e515

1 Input
1 Outputs
  • 3ef71cbbd5a2f197e08a493373bcb17a4e05623e5158eb6f919e58e503f9e515:0
  • value  51993669
    address  3JesAwJqMhUnecHWpJZPmbZwdxDjKhxYaW